About QSI is honored to win 2nd place for the 2013 NFBA Building of the Year Award. The owner plans to use the building for work, storage, recreation, entertaining friends and family, and occasional living space. The building's first use was the cause of a tight construction timeline. The oldest of the owner's daughters used the space for her wedding and receptions immediately following the building's completion. A combination of scissor trusses, mono trusses, 2x10 rafters, 6x6 rafters and ridge beam, 4 ply posts, 6x6 cedar posts, 6x6 treated posts, and 2x6 studs were used in the construction. It showcases on eave, below eave, partial, full length, wraparound and a timber framed open gable lean-tos. Highlights Project: Hobby Shop |
